Output 58f51491d6425ac640069343b6d113ebba86baa2e4ab0b264032e5143da1f67e:0

value
5965873938
script pubkey
OP_0 OP_PUSHBYTES_20 48afca2cf8d1f729e24ff47a60055ec8e16b0593
address
tb1qfzhu5t8c68mjncj073axqp27erskkpvnnccgsq
transaction
58f51491d6425ac640069343b6d113ebba86baa2e4ab0b264032e5143da1f67e